I refactored the previous patchset so it proposes first the hash table fix, and 
the
proper hard rfkill handling (without DBus exposure change), as well as the 
rfkill cascading
issue.

Then the 2 last patches propose a fix for API 1.0: if a technology is hw 
rfkilled, it won't 
be exposed through DBus.

Tomasz Bursztyka (5):
  technology: Handle rfkill hash table in a saner way
  technology: Handle rfkill hardblock relevantly
  technology: Handle harblock if only all are identical for the same
    rfkill type
  technology: Add helpers for (un)registering a technology in dbus
  technology: Do not expose a technology which is hard rfkilled

 src/technology.c | 122 +++++++++++++++++++++++++++++++++++++++++--------------
 1 file changed, 92 insertions(+), 30 deletions(-)

-- 
1.7.12

_______________________________________________
connman mailing list
[email protected]
http://lists.connman.net/listinfo/connman

Reply via email to